The objective of the German Energy Storage Standardization Roadmap is to take into account the increasing importance of energy storage systems as part of the energy revolution. In addition to expanding the grid and making power plants more flexible, energy storage systems offer another opportunity.

The standard specifies the classification and coding, basic requirements, functional requirements, performance requirements and auxiliary system requirements of electrochemical energy storage grid-type converters, describes the corresponding test methods, and specifies the inspection rules.

What's new in energy storage safety?
Since the publication of the first Energy Storage Safety Strategic Plan in 2014, there have been introductions of new technologies, new use cases, and new codes, standards, regulations, and testing methods. Additionally, failures in deployed energy storage systems (ESS) have led to new emergency response best practices.

What is a typical energy storage deployment?
A typical energy storage deployment will consist of multiple project phases, including (1) planning (project initiation, development, and design activities), (2) procurement, (3) construction, (4) acceptance testing (i.e., commissioning), (5) operations and maintenance, and (6) decommissioning.
